👉 About Dr. Zizo Al-Daqqaq:
Dr. Zizo Al-Daqqaq obtained his BScN & RN from uOttawa in 2021. He obtained his MD from the University of Toronto, Temerty Faculty of Medicine, where he spent four years as Class President of the 2025 graduating class. He is now a Urology Resident at uOttawa.
